drm/i915: Defer assignment of obj->gtt_space until after all possible mallocs



As we may invoke the shrinker whilst trying to allocate memory to hold
the gtt_space for this object, we need to be careful not to mark the
drm_mm_node as activated (by assigning it to this object) before we
have finished our sequence of allocations.

Note: We also need to move the binding of the object into the actual
pagetables down a bit. The best way seems to be to move it out into
the callsites.
